I don't think Dual Pivot Quicksort for List is necessary or appropriate.
 Recall that Arrays.sort and Collections.sort are defined to be stable
sorts, which Quicksort is not.  Also, I just replaced them with TimSort,
which gives a very healthy performance boost.

I do think it would be an interesting experiment to run Dual Pivot Quicksort
on object reference arrays, and TimSort on primitive arrays, but I don't
think we'll end up putting either into the JDK.
